Receiving Processor
Job DescriptionDuties and Responsibilities Records purchases, maintains database, performs physical count and inspection of inventory. Receives, unpacks, and delivers goods. Assuring no damaged items are received. Label the inventory received. Comparing packing lists to company purchase orders and ensuring that the products in each delivery match the packing list. Communicate with vendors to resolve any discrepancies or issues. Packaging products for return to vendors and completing the necessary paperwork. Maintain an organized workspace. Follow all safety procedures and guidelines.
